BMW car Key Fells Off

Hi,
I am new to this forum.
I bought my car a while ago, one day i was driving to work and my car key fell off. I put it back in the slot but it fell off again. Since then whenever there is a little bump or sharp turn it fells off. It is very annoying...
I put my finger in the slot to see whats wrong with it and noticed that a notch like thing is broken from one side that holds the key inside.
So i will ring BMW dealership to get the whole slot changed. I am wondering someone can do a DIY and fix it...

On the side of your key fob you'll notice two slits on each side. This is so it can lock into place. Without care, you can brake either both, or one of the sides that lock into the key and it can easily come out without effort. The engine will still run because as far as its concerned, the correct key was used to start the engine.
